Taiwan's DPP is closing ranks ahead of the 2026 local elections, with its candidates for the north's biggest cities campaigning together — a show of unity that is good news for the party's organizing effort.

  • Taoyuan mayoral candidate Huang Shih-chieh joined the launch of lawyer support groups for Taipei candidate Puma Shen and New Taipei candidate Su Chiao-hui.
  • Yilan county candidate Lin Kuo-chang also attended, tying the northern campaigns into one bloc.
  • Huang, a former lawyer and justice ministry official, argued legal training helps candidates know where administrative limits lie and push bureaucracy to move faster.
  • He called for Taipei, New Taipei, Taoyuan, Yilan and Keelung to be run as one region on transport, industry, youth housing and AI, not city by city.

Outlook: Huang plans his own lawyer support group launch and will invite the same candidates, signaling more joint northern campaigning as the 2026 vote nears.
